DISTRIBUTION EQUIPMENT AND DEVICES <br />A. CONDUCTORS: Copper, in accordance with ASTM Standards. size references AWG. Conductors No. 10 and ' <br />smaller size solid. No. 8 and larger stranded. insulation of conductor thermoplastic, type THHN <br />(min. slze. No. 12) any who installed outside, underground, in slabs, or exposed to moisture <br />shall have THWN Insulation. <br />B. RACEWAYS: RIGID STEEL CONDUIT, full weight pipe galvanized, threaded, and minimum 1/2 inch except <br />as noted or required for wiring. ELECTRICAL METALLIC TUBING (EMT). thin wall pipe, galvanized. threadMm <br />oommoslon fittings, and minimum 1/2" except as noted or required for wiring. FLEXIBLE STEEL CONDUIT, <br />continuous einglestrip, galvanized, and minimum 1/2" size except as noted or required for wiring. PVC <br />CONDUIT. heavy duty type. size as indicated. Separate raceways shall be used for each voltage system. <br />Type AC or MC Cable where permitted. <br />C. DISCONNECT SWITCHES: General Duty, horsepower rand for motor loode 600 or 250 volt rating. fused <br />or non —fused as noted; number of poles as Indicated, cover interlocked with switch. Enclosure <br />NEMA 1 for Indoor use and NEMA 3R for weatherproof applications. Switch to be Square "D" or equal <br />0. CIRCUIT BREAKERS: Molded case. thermal —magnetic quick —make. quick —break, bolt —on type with <br />manually operated insulated trip —fro" handle. Multi —pole Types with internal common trip bar. <br />Terminals suitable for copper or aluminum conductors. Interrupting capacity minimum 10.000 RMS <br />symmetrical amperes circuit breakers to be Square "D" or equal, type as required. <br />E. PANELBOARDS: Voltage, phasing and ampere ratings as Indicated. circuit breaker type as indicated, <br />busbars of hard drawn copper, minimum 989 conductivity, galvanized steel back box. door and trim. <br />All comers lapped and welded, hardware chrome plated with flush look and catch. Hinges soml— <br />concealed, 5 knuckle steel with nonferrous pins, 180 degree openings. Minimum gutter space 5- <br />3/4" sides, top and bottom. Increase size where required by code. Directory holder complete <br />with clear plastic transparent cover indicating typewritten list of feeder cables, conduit sizes, <br />circuit numbers, outlets of equipment supplied, and their location. Circuit breaker type <br />ponelboards to be Square "D" type NOOD or I —Line, or equal. A plastic label "hall be located on exterior of <br />ponslboard Identifying the system voltage, phase, and current rating. <br />F. WIRING DEVICES: AN devices the product of the same manufacturer. Wall switches single pole. 20 <br />ampere, 120 volt. Wall switches three—way, 20arrpers. 120 volt. Receptacles duplex, 2 wire; 3 <br />pole grounded, 20 ampere, 120 volt. <br />G. All oonduio shall have equipment grounding conductors. <br />1.7 INSTALLATION <br />A. Secure all supports to building structure. Support horizontal runs <br />of metallic conduit not more than 10 feet apart. Run exposed raceways parallel with or at right <br />angles to walls. <br />B. Pan raceways over water, steam or other piping when pull boxes are not required. No raceway <br />within 3 inches of steam or hot water pipes, or appliances, except crossings where raceway shall <br />be at least 2 inches from pipe cover. <br />C. Cut conduit ends square, room smooth. Point male threads of field threaded conduit with graphite <br />ban pipe compound. Draw up tight with condult couplings. <br />D. Leave wire sufficiently long to permit making final connections. In raceways over 50 feet in <br />which wiring is not installed, furnish pull wire. <br />E. Verify locations of outlets and switches. <br />F. Support panel, junction and pull boxes independently to building structure with no weight bearing <br />on conduits. <br />G. Connect conduit to motor conduit terminal boxes with flexible conduit; minimum 18 inches in <br />length and 5OX slack. Do not terminate in or fasten raceways to motor foundatlon. <br />H.
